What is a grinder?
A grinder is a horse with high enough GP, conformation, and stats to be used in level 9 or 10 Local Shows to earn money and Pony Tokens. The general idea is that you enter those shows with any leftover time you have left in your day. It's an easy way to earn enough money to make sure your horses are always fed, plus some extra on the side, and earn PT for tack or an upgrade. Grinders may also do well in player-held competitions, but their main use is locals.
